Default Road Testing the Pedestrian starring Frank Thornton and Larry Martyn

We recently road-tested the current model of er... pedestrian.

Basically if your being stalked by Mr Peacock,then eventually your gonna get twatted by a car.
Frank Thornton, best known for his role as Captain Peacock in the BBC's "Are You Being Served?", with a cap on his head and a microphone in his hand, follows a hapless chap, played by Larry Martyn, around all day as if he were road-testing a car.

Default Pelican Pedestrians Starring the voice of Deryck Guyler 1969

Grandad:

Now this is a

PEDESTRIAN
LIGHT
CONTROLLED
CROSSING.

The

PELICAN CROSSING

To cross the road, you press the button and wait. Wait until the red man changes to the green man.

Close up of green man. Crossing makes beeping sound.


See? Yes, now if all is clear, we can cross.

They cross the road.


There we are. Oh dear, I've left me brolly behind.

Girl:

I'll get it, Grandad!

Grandad:

No! Stop! The green man is flashing.

Girl:

Ooh!

Grandad:

Yes. That means the lights are about to change.

Girl:

Ooh!

Grandad:

So you mustn't start to cross.

Girl:

Ooh! I see.

Grandad:

There's a good girl. Now remember, you have to wait until the red man changes to green. Then, if all is clear, cross.

Close up of traffic light is in cloud bubble above Grandad's head. Crossing beeps on green man as before.

Girl:

Ah!

Grandad:

Don't forget, when the green man flashes, it's too late to step out.

Oh, it's started to rain. [Sniffs.] Wish I'd brought me brolly!

Default Public Information Film: A Thief Would Like Your Bike

Public Information Film: A Thief Would Like Your Bike.
Public announcement to advise people to store information about their bike in the event it gets stolen. Staring: Derek Griffiths, Man In Leotard : Derek Dedman Policeman : Jack Carr
